The question

Are the brothers of a sister whose behavior and work are bad, and whose work necessitates her daily travel, sinful for abandoning her and abandoning advising her? And does their sin harm their children and wives? And is there anything else they should do besides advising her, and what is it?

The answer

The husband is responsible for his wife and has guardianship over her; he must prevent her from evil deeds. A revocable divorcee must stay in her home until her ' (waiting period) expires. Relatives are responsible for changing an evil if the husband does not do so, and they must advise her and prevent her from causes of corruption. Some scholars have held that brothers may take custody of their previously married sister if they do not trust her to avoid corruption. The implementation of hudud (prescribed punishments) and ta'zir (discretionary punishments) belongs to the ruler, not to individuals, and children and wives are not held accountable for the crimes of others.
